Nursing Research Topics for Philippine Student Nurses

  • January 19, 2012
  • Category : Research
As we know that every nurse does not have that much experience and knowledge, so this article mainly focuses on the research topics for Philippine student nurses. What do you think would be the most efficient field or a thesis problem to be studied? Lete discuss it in detail.

Nursing research is one of the requirements in the Philippines for nursing students before they could graduate. Most often, student nurses have a difficult time configuring what topic to research given the limited time. The problem of the research becomes now their problem. Doing research should not be difficult because nursing research topics for Philippine student nurses are abundant.

Here are some of them:

1. The outbreak of Dengue in the country.

A. Areas where the disease is most prevalent these days.

B. Changes in the places involved as dengue is already widespread unlike before.

C. The health practices of the community especially in cleanliness.

D. What is being done by the government to reduce incidences?

E. Nursing or medical care of victims in the hospital or at home and during discharge.

This could be done through survey method. Other options under this topic would be to go beyond the recommendations of one research study to be the topic to research.

2. The Prevalence of cancer among Filipinos.

Cancer disease is also an interesting topic for a nursing research. Cancer has been observed to be among the killers of Filipinos. Student nurses could include many sub topics under this area.

A. Pattern of the disease. What age is being affected these days and compare it with the previous victims. Who are most affected

B. Lifestyle of the victims. Lifestyle depends though on the type of cancer you are going to study.

C. Areas where cancer is most prevalent

There many other topics under this. It all depends on what angle you are interested in. Research also depends on the kind of cancer you want to study. Data on this topic could also be gathered through survey method, questionnaire, or history taking.

3. Job placement of nursing graduates in the Philippines.

In this research topic, you may find out the job placement of the nursing graduate in a certain locality or school. This is another interesting research as nursing profession in the Philippines today is now in question as to its employability. Nurses are having difficulty looking for jobs. You may include job opportunities of nursing graduates these days after the implementation of a 2 year experience in the country before going abroad. Are they resting nurses? Are they in the call centers as an agent, in the hospital, teaching, research or somewhere else? This research topic may divulge the plight of Filipino nurses.

These are only a few examples of nursing research topics for Philippines student nurses to start their research work.

  2. Advancing Filipino Healthcare: The Plight of Filipino Nurses

    Globally, nurses’ well-being and morale are low, and a substantial percentage of them plan to leave the field (Alibudbud, 2022).Nearly 4,500 posts at public hospitals in the Philippines go empty because certified Filipino nurses are reluctant to work there due to low pay, long hours, and a lack of benefits (Asia Pacific Foundation of Canada, 2023).
